首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在服务器调用swift的下一行之后获取令牌时出现问题

在服务器调用Swift的下一行之后获取令牌时出现问题可能是由于以下几个原因导致的:

  1. 认证问题:获取令牌需要进行身份验证,可能是由于认证失败或者缺少必要的认证信息导致的。可以检查是否提供了正确的身份验证凭据,并确保身份验证过程正确无误。
  2. 网络连接问题:获取令牌需要通过网络连接到认证服务器,可能是由于网络连接不稳定或者网络延迟导致的。可以检查服务器的网络连接状态,并确保网络连接正常。
  3. 服务器配置问题:服务器可能没有正确配置Swift的相关设置,导致获取令牌时出现问题。可以检查服务器的配置文件,确保相关设置正确并与认证服务器匹配。
  4. 令牌过期问题:获取令牌时,可能是由于令牌已过期导致的。可以检查令牌的有效期,并在令牌过期之前重新获取新的令牌。

针对以上问题,可以尝试以下解决方案:

  1. 检查认证凭据:确保提供了正确的身份验证凭据,包括用户名、密码、API密钥等。可以参考腾讯云的身份验证文档(https://cloud.tencent.com/document/product/598/13895)了解如何正确配置身份验证凭据。
  2. 检查网络连接:确保服务器的网络连接正常,可以尝试使用其他网络连接方式或者重启服务器来解决网络连接问题。
  3. 检查服务器配置:确认服务器的Swift配置正确,并与认证服务器匹配。可以参考腾讯云的Swift文档(https://cloud.tencent.com/document/product/436/13317)了解如何正确配置Swift。
  4. 检查令牌有效期:确认令牌的有效期,并在令牌过期之前重新获取新的令牌。可以参考腾讯云的令牌管理文档(https://cloud.tencent.com/document/product/436/13318)了解如何管理令牌有效期。

如果问题仍然存在,建议联系腾讯云的技术支持团队(https://cloud.tencent.com/document/product/301/498)寻求进一步的帮助和支持。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

OpenStack构架知识梳理

五个服务 Cinder:提供管理存储节点Cinder相关,同时提供CinderHorizon中管理面板 Swift:提供管理存储节点Swift相关,同时提供SwiftHorizon中管理面板...区位:某个数据中心,一个区位具体指定了一处物理位置。典型云架构中,如果不是所有的服务都访问分布式数据中心或服务器的话,则也称其为区位。...通过使用web服务来调用各种EC2API,接着API服务器便通过消息队列把请求送达至云内目标设施进行处理。...2)Glance-Registry:   主要负责接收响应镜像元数据命令Restful请求。分析消息请求信息并分发其所带命令(如获取元数据,更新元数据等)。默认绑定端口是9191。...容器服务器也会统计容器中包含对象数量及容器存储空间耗费。 Swift账户服务器 账户服务器与容器服务器类似,将列出容器中对象。

2.3K91

微服务架构-实现技术之三大关键要素3服务可靠性:服务访问失败原因和应对策略+服务容错+服务隔离+服务限流+服务降级

业界一些更为系统方法和机制确保服务可靠性有服务容错、服务隔离、服务限流和服务降级。 二、服务容错 容错机制基本思想是冗余和重试,即当一个服务器出现问题不妨试试其他服务器。...集群建立已经满足冗余条件,而围绕如何进行重试重试就产生了集中常见容错方式: 1.Failover 失效转移,指当服务调用异常,重新集群中查找下一个可用服务提供者。...4.Failfast 快速失败,指在获取服务调用异常,立即报错。 彻底放弃重试机制,等同于没有容错。 特定场景中,可使用该策略保证非核心服务只调用一次,为核心业务节约时间。...3.集群隔离 将某些服务单独部署成集群,或对于某些服务可以进行分组集群管理,某一个集群出现问题之后就不会影响到其他集群,从而实现隔离。...,如果超过了设定阈值,则该单位时间内不允许服务继续响应请求,或者把接下来请求放入队列中等待下一个单位时间段继续访问,计数器进入下一个时间段先重置清零。

71220
  • 面向APIAI:AI辅助SDK生成技术

    在用户同意后,客户端会通过将用户重定向到 Spotify 授权页面来获取 OAuth 令牌。此令牌随后用于验证 API 调用。 2....创建一个新播放列表 授权之后,就会实例化一个 PlaylistsController 以与播放列表进行交互。...获取 Taylor Swift 热门单曲 ArtistsController 用于获取 Taylor Swift 热门单曲,方法是使用 GetAnArtistsTopTracksAsync 指定艺术家...如何操作 OAuth 流程:提示用户登录 Spotify,然后应用检索授权代码,之后该代码会转换为 OAuth 令牌。...这会导致令人沮丧调试会话,开发人员必须筛选错误 AI 生成代码以纠正幻觉或不一致。 2. 输入和输出限制 像 GPT-4 这样大型语言模型 (LLM) 严格令牌限制内运行。

    12910

    OpenStack常规知识点总结

    :提供管理存储节点Cinder相关,同时提供CinderHorizon中管理面板 Swift:提供管理存储节点Swift相关,同时提供SwiftHorizon中管理面板 Trove...管理控制台操作转换为后端API调用。面向云管理员和普通用户。...三、Nova—计算服务 计算服务 服务名称:nova 创建项目名称:compute 服务功能:实例生命周期管理、计算资源管理、网络与授权管理 相当于:我这把它比作是个电源可以控制管理虚拟机开关,当然不止这些...通过使用web服务来调用各种EC2API,接着API服务器便通过消息队列把请求送达至云内目标设施进行处理。...2)Glance-Registry:    主要负责接收响应镜像元数据命令Restful请求。分析消息请求信息并分发其所带命令(如获取元数据,更新元数据等)。

    2.7K20

    【重识云原生】第三章云存储3.4节——OpenStack Swift 对象存储方案

    Swift使用该算法主要目的是改变集群node数量(增加/删除服务器),能够尽可能少地改变已存在key和node映射关系,以满足单调性。...由于采用无状态REST请求协议,可以进行横向扩展来均衡负载。访问Swift服务之前,需要先通过认证服务获取访问令牌,然后发送请求中加入头部信息 X-Auth-Token。...代理服务器负责Swift架构其余组件间相互通信。代理服务器也处理大量失败请求。例如,如果对于某个对象PUT请求,某个存储节点不可用,它将会查询环可传送服务器并转发请求。...Disk (磁盘):物理服务器磁盘。 Swift 确定对象放置位置,会尽量将对象及其拷贝放在不会同时损失物理位置上,示例见下图。...在数据上传完成之后,再调用put()方法,将数据移动到相应路径。 async_pending:async_pending存放未能及时更新而被加入更新队列数据。

    2.8K30

    如何在Ubuntu 16.04上安装Icinga和Icinga Web

    第3步 - 设置Icinga Web界面 我们切换到浏览器进行基于Web设置过程之前,我们需要创建一个设置令牌。这是我们命令行上生成密钥,授权我们使用Web设置工具。...粘贴您复制到剪贴板令牌,然后按“ 下一步”开始此过程。有很多页面可供选择。我们将逐一介绍它们。 模块设置 第二页上,您可以选择为Web界面启用一些额外模块。...现在我们已经完成了Icinga和Icinga Web设置,让我们设置电子邮件通知。 第4步 - 设置电子邮件 如果在出现问题无法收到警报,则监控就发挥不了作用。...最后一次重启Icinga: $ sudo systemctl restart icinga2 该主体icinga主机已被配置出现问题发送通知。让我们用一个问题测试一下,看看会发生什么。...我们将使用一个被调用命令stress来增加系统负载以触发警告。

    1.2K40

    nsdi23 | Bolt:用于超低延迟 Sub-RTT 拥塞控制

    像 TCP 这样典型传输中,应用程序每次 sendAPI 调用时向连接注入已知数量数据,由 len 参数表示。因此,等待发送数据量是可以计算。...仅当连接中剩余数据量 cwnd 大小范围内才标记 LAST。 接收到 LAST 标志交换机如果没有拥塞,则会增加相关出口端口 PRU 令牌值。 该值表示在下一个 RTT 中将释放带宽量。...Bolt 通过第一个 cwnd 中数据包上设置 FIRST 标志来防止这种情况。交换机增加 PRU 令牌值之前检查数据包上 FIRST 标志(算法 1 第 12 )。...如前所述,某些情况下可能会浪费令牌,即交换机消耗令牌(PRU 或 SM)来保留 INC 位,但会被下游交换机重置。在这种情况下,SM将在下一个RTT中寻找可用带宽。...论文原型中,连接会根据应用程序每次发送 API 调用数据大小来增加挂起字节计数器。每次连接将数据包传输到网络,计数器值都会根据数据包大小递减。

    97551

    Web基础技术|JWT(Json Web Token)认证

    JWT原则是服务器身份验证之后, 将生成一个JSON对象并将其发送回用户,如下所示。...```Swift { "UserName": "admin", "Role": "0", "Expire": "2019-08-26 12:25:36" } ``` 之后,当用户与服务器通信...服务器仅依赖于这个JSON对象来标识用户。 为了防止用户篡改数据,服务器将在生成对象添加签名。 这样,服务器不保存任何会话数据,即服务器变为无状态, 使其更容易扩展。...JWT用法 客户端接收服务器返回JWT,将其存储Cookie或localStorage中。 此后,客户端将在与服务器交互中都会带JWT。...善用JWT有助于减少服务器请求数据库次数。 4、JWT最大缺点是服务器不保存会话状态, 所以使用期间不可能取消令牌或更改令牌权限。 也就是说,一旦JWT签发,在有效期内将会一直有效。

    67130

    Jenkins使用教程

    先点已安装,搜索栏搜索一下,我这里安装好了就可以已安装这里搜出来 [20210502231418429.png] 若没有搜到则需要安装,那就点一下可选插件,搜索下载,下载好之后重启一下Jenkins...,选择证书令牌,第一次没有需要添加 [20210502231519775.png] 添加证书,类型选择API令牌,然后输入令牌,如果没有在这里获取 https://gitee.com/profile/personal_access_tokens...),服务器ip,登录服务器用户名,上传代码根目录等,点保存返回主页 [20210502231653862.png] 设置ssh server 输入name,ip等信息,其中ip是服务器公网ip,用户名为登录实例账号名...,选中Jenkins令牌,跟1.2类似 [20210502232048911.png] 若填入后出现无法连接,请点击下一添加-Jenkins,第一次设置需要添加 [20210502232100794...token=token_tv 只要执行这个地址(浏览器上访问改地址),该项目就会发起一次构建项目,即拉取代码打包部署操作 构建环境 环境暂时无需构建 构建 添加,选择调用maven目标(invoke

    2.5K32

    使用Guava RateLimiter限流以及源码解析

    前言 开发高并发系统时有三把利器用来保护系统:缓存、降级和限流 缓存 缓存目的是提升系统访问速度和增大系统处理容量 降级 降级是当服务出现问题或者影响到核心流程,需要暂时屏蔽掉,待高峰或者问题解决后再打开...如图所示,令牌桶算法原理是系统会以一个恒定速度往桶里放入令牌,而如果请求需要被处理,则需要先从桶里获取一个令牌,当桶里没有令牌可取,则拒绝服务。 ?...* 下一次请求可以获取令牌起始时间 * 由于RateLimiter允许预消费,上次请求预消费令牌后 * 下次请求需要等待相应时间到nextFreeTicketMicros时刻才可以获取令牌...resync生成令牌以及更新下一令牌生成时间,然后更新stableIntervalMicros,最后又调用了SmoothBurstydoSetRate resync /** * Updates {...从`reserveEarliestAvailable`可以看出RateLimiter预消费原理,以及获取令牌等待时间时间原理(可以解释示例结果),再获取令牌不足,并没有等待到令牌全部生成,而是更新了下次获取令牌

    1.3K20

    解决 iOS 15 上 APP 莫名其妙地退出登录

    iOS 15 公开推出后, 我们开始从用户端收到反馈报告:在打开我们应用程序(Cookpad) 他们被莫名其妙反复退出到登录页。...看一下这段代码,我们调用 SecItemCopyMatching[2] 方法来加载我们访问令牌,它返回数据以及描述结果 OSStatus 代码。...此时,我们即将发布下一个截止点(封版)是第二天。...现在这完全说得通了,但唯一问题是, Cookpad 中,我们只应用启动从Keychain中读取信息,而我假设是,用户一定是点击了应用图标来启动应用,因此设备在这时应该总是解锁,对吗?...为了避免我们AppDelegate上持有一些隐式解包可选属性,我们init()方法中进行了一些设置,其中一部分涉及从Keychain中读取访问令牌

    90610

    购物网站 redis 相关实现(Java)

    每当我们登录互联网服务时候,这些服务都会使用cookie来记录我们身份。 cookies由少量数据组成,网站要求我们浏览器存储这些数据,并且每次服务发出请求再将这些数据传回服务。...令牌cookie会在cookie里存储一串随机字节作为令牌服务器可以根据令牌在数据库中查找令牌拥有者。...于此相反,如果令牌数量没有超过限制,那么程序会先休眠一秒,之后重新进行检查。...程序使用两个有序集合来记录应该在何时对缓存进行更新: 第一个为调用有序集合,他成员为数据ID,而分支则是一个时间戳,这个时间戳记录了应该在何时将指定数据缓存到Redis里面 第二个有序集合为延时有序集合...quit) { //1、尝试获取下一个需要被缓存数据以及该行调度时间戳,返回一个包含0个或一个元组列表 Set range = conn.zrangeWithScores

    2K140

    使用腾讯混元大模型实现iOS代码混淆

    但是打开,却又不知道要用来做什么。...遍历类如果有 super.viewDidLoad()或者 super.init(frame: frame),则在下一插入随机方法调用然后打开腾讯混元助手,输入上方步骤,回车,如下图所示:生成完整代码如下...')新建测试项目,指定要处理类,未运行脚本前如下图所示,期望是 class RandomVC: UIViewController 下一添加随机属性,然后再添加随机方法,随机方法中给随机属性赋值,然后...把“随机方法中,赋值刚刚生成随机属性”改为“随机方法中,根据Swift 属性定义获取刚刚生成随机属性,根据获取随机属性不同类型赋值对应类型值”,同时把“遍历类如果有..”改为“遍历类每一...')运行后,发现获取属性和赋值还不正确,但是随机方法调用已经添加,如下图所示:通过查看上面生成代码可以看到,错误原因还是因为截取属性不对,从而导致属性类型也没有获取到。

    47840

    V,新编程语言来袭!与Go类似,跟C一样快

    函数可以声明之前使用:add和submain之后声明,但仍然可以从main调用。对于V中所有声明都是如此,并且不需要头文件或考虑文件和声明顺序。...parse()方法请求扫描程序为其需要解析文件生成令牌列表,然后逐个遍历所有的标记即可。 V中,可以声明之前使用对象,因此有2次传递。第一次传递期间,它只查看声明并跳过函数体。...将来,这将通过构建标志和单独二进制文件来修复,用于C生成,机器代码生成和格式化,这样就不会有不必要分支和函数调用。 scanner.v scanner工作是解析字符列表并将其转换为令牌。...无需重新编译即可立即获取更改,每次编译后也无需进入正在处理状态,因此可以节省大量宝贵开发时间。...根据作者介绍,V和C一样快;C interop无需任何成本;分配数量最少;没有运行时反射内置序列化;编译本地二进制文件不需要任何依赖:一个简单Web服务器只有65KB。

    1.4K40

    Swift基础 并发性

    Swift异步函数可以放弃它正在运行线程,这允许另一个异步函数第一个函数被阻止该线程上运行。 虽然可以不使用Swift语言支持情况下编写并发代码,但该代码往往更难阅读。...为了了解上述示例并发性质,这里有一个可能执行顺序: 代码从第一开始运行,一直运行到第一await。它调用listPhotos(inGallery:)函数,并在等待该函数返回暂停执行。...定义sortedNames和name是常规同步代码。由于这些线路上没有标记await,因此没有任何可能暂停点。 下一个await标志着对downloadPhoto(named:)函数调用。...与您调用异步函数或方法一样,写入await表示可能悬浮点。当等待下一个元素可用时,await循环可能会在每次迭代开始暂停执行。...并行调用异步函数 调用带有await异步函数一次只运行一段代码。当异步代码运行时,调用者等待该代码完成,然后再继续运行下一代码。

    16700

    公务员薪资开始赶超互联网!

    秒杀问题(错峰、削峰、前端、流量控制) 秒杀主要是指大量用户集中短时间内对服务器进行访问,从而导致服务器负载剧增,可能出现系统响应缓慢甚至崩溃情况。...但是对于秒杀活动初心来说,肯定是希望参与用户越多越好,但真正开始下单,最好能把请求控制服务器能够承受范围之内()。 许令波-秒杀系统设计 解决这一问题关键就在于错峰削峰和限流。...采用令牌桶算法,它就像在帝都买车,摇到号才有资格,没摇到就只能等下一次()。...实际开发中,我们需要维护一个容器,按照固定速率往容器中放令牌(token),当请求到来时,从容器中取出一个令牌,如果容器中没有令牌,则拒绝请求。...李子捌:令牌桶 说那么好,Redis设置key value函数是啥 Redis 中,设置键值对命令是 set。

    9910

    【重识云原生】第三章云存储3.3节——Ceph统一存储方案

    一般情况下一块硬盘对应一个OSD。...4 Ceph资源划分 Ceph采用crush算法,大规模集群下,实现数据快速、准确存放,同时能够硬件故障或扩展硬件设备,做到尽可能小数据迁移,其原理如下: 当用户要将数据存储到...客户端本地同过调用librados接口,然后经过pool,rbd,object、pg进行层层映射,PG这一层中,可以知道数据保存在哪3个OSD上,这3个OSD分为主从关系。...OSD层级使得CRUSH算法选择OSD实现了机架感知能力,也就是通过规则定义,使得副本可以分布不同机架、不同机房中、提供数据安全性。...当桶中有足够令牌则报文可以被继续发送下去,同时令牌桶中令牌量按报文长度做相应减少。 当令牌桶中令牌不足,报文将不能被发送,只有等到桶中生成了新令牌,报文才可以发送。

    2.2K31
    领券